
本文面向产品经理与工程实现者,系统说明如何具备并落地 TPWallet(通用钱包)功能,重点探讨:种子短语管理、实时数据传输、安全数字管理、智能化数据应用与技术创新,并给出专业见地与实现步骤。
一、总体架构与模块
1) 客户端(移动/桌面)负责密钥管理、签名交互、UI/UX。2) 后端服务负责交易广播、数据聚合、策略下发。3) 网络层包括 WebSocket/Push/HTTP、区块链节点或中继服务。4) 安全层:硬件隔离、MPC、HSM、审计与监控。
二、种子短语(Seed Phrase)管理
- 生成:采用符合 BIP39 或自定义助记词,使用高质量熵源(硬件TRNG或系统级熵)。
- 存储:建议不在云端明文存储。提供本地加密存储、硬件钱包或安全元素(TEE)方案。支持助记词分片(Shamir/SSS)与阈值恢复(MPC/social recovery)。
- 备份与恢复:提供逐步引导、校验机制(回填校验词)与离线备份二维码/纸质备份。实现多重恢复路径以降低单点失误风险。
- 人性化设计:对用户友好的说明、延迟提交风险提示、防止截图/剪贴板泄露。
三、实时数据传输
- 通信方式:使用 WebSocket 或 gRPC 推送链上/行情/通知,HTTP(S) 作请求-响应。对移动端使用 push notification 做低频事件唤醒。
- 可靠性:实现重连策略、断点续传、心跳检测与消息序号保证顺序性。
- 性能:流控、差分更新与本地缓存策略,减少带宽与延迟。

- 安全:端到端加密(TLS+应用层签名),对敏感消息使用对称密钥加密并配合短时会话密钥。
四、安全数字管理
- 私钥管理:支持单钥、HD钱包(BIP32/44/84)、阈值签名(MPC/Threshold Sig),并支持硬件签名(Ledger/Trezor)与离线冷签名。
- 多重授权:策略允许多签、多角色审批、时间锁与限额控制。
- 后台与合规:审计日志、操作溯源、异常行为检测(风控规则)、合规报表与KYC留痕(仅在合规要求下)。
- 防护:抗重放、抗中间人、防钓鱼域名校验、依赖库和合约代码的定期审计与补丁管理。
五、智能化数据应用
- 数据类型:链上交易、余额、用户行为、市场数据与设备遥测。
- 应用场景:智能推荐(Gas 优化、资产配置)、风控告警、自动化策略(限价下单、定投)、隐私保留的用户画像。
- 技术实现:边缘计算+云端模型训练,差分隐私/联邦学习用于保护用户数据;实时规则引擎用于决策与告警;可解释的 ML 模型以提升审计性。
六、智能化技术创新方向
- 隐私计算(MPC、TEE、同态加密)结合去中心化身份(DID),实现可信授权与最小暴露信息交换。
- 零知识证明(ZK)用于隐私交易验证与合规证明(证明合规而不泄露细节)。
- 链下聚合与可验证数据预言机,提升吞吐与降低手续费。
- 自适应 UX:基于行为模型自动简化复杂操作并提供风险可视化。
七、落地建议与工程清单
1) 先做最小可用产品(种子短语/本地加密/基本签名+链广播)。2) 增量加入实时推送、阈值签名与多签支持。3) 引入隐私保护与智能化功能(联邦学习、差分隐私)。4) 必要时与硬件钱包厂商合作,完成兼容性测试。5) 安全评估:渗透测试、第三方代码审计、形式化验证(关键合约)。6) 监控与运维:链上事件监控、异常回滚流程与应急预案。
八、专业见地与风险平衡
- 安全优先:私钥与签名路径是系统核心,任何便利都不能以牺牲私钥安全为代价。
- 可用性与合规并重:用户体验决定产品接受度,但合规(反洗钱、数据保护)是长远运营的基础。
- 技术选型应考虑可审计性与可升级性。如采用 MPC 与 ZK 需权衡复杂度与性能。
- 生态互操作:支持 WalletConnect、通用签名标准、主流链兼容以提升使用场景。
结语:构建具备 TPWallet 功能的系统需要在安全、实时性与智能化之间找到平衡。推荐以模块化、可审计的方式分阶段推进,结合最新隐私计算与阈值签名技术,既保障资产安全,也提升用户体验与智能化能力。
评论
CryptoLily
内容全面且实用,特别赞同阈值签名和社恢复的建议。
张工程
实现清单很有价值,能不能加一个推荐的开源库名单?
ChainGuru
关于实时传输的部分写得很到位,建议补充对断链情况下的本地策略。
小明
隐私计算与联邦学习的应用思路很前沿,期待后续案例分析。
AliceW
安全优先的观点很重要,能否展开讲讲硬件钱包兼容的实现细节?
未来派
关于 ZK 和可验证预言机的整合很有启发,建议加入性能权衡对比表。